Posted
So.. The question still remains.. should I get a 54 degree then? even though I play a 52 degree now?

It depends on what else you have in your bag. I can't speak for changing the loft, but if your PW is 46* and you SW is 56* a 54 doesn't fit too well in there. You would be much better off with a 52*.

    • I'm not sure you're calculating the number of strokes you would need to give correctly. The way I figure it, a 6.9 index golfer playing from tees that are rated 70.8/126 would have a course handicap of 6. A 20-index golfer playing from tees that are rated 64/106 would have a course handicap of 11. Therefore, based on the example above, assuming this is the same golf course and these index & slope numbers are based on the different tees, you should only have to give 5 strokes (or one stroke on the five most difficult holes if match play) not 6.
